delightsome是什么意思   delightsome怎么读

英式:[dɪ'laɪtsəm]    美式:[dɪ'laɪtsəm]

delightsome单词基本解析:

adj.狂喜的,可爱的
adj. 狂喜的, 可爱的

delightsome变化用词:


副词: delightsomely | 名词: delightsomeness |
